 PAGE \* MERGEFORMAT 12 Inhibition of tumor growth effect of matrine Research Progress [Keywords:] matrine inhibited the growth of tumor cells Matrine (matrine, MAT) is a traditional Chinese medicine Sophora alkaloids contained in one of the main, found in the roots of Sophora alopecuroides, pyridine is the Fourth Ring of quinolizin class, molecular scaffold for the two quinolizin Miscellaneous pyridine ring [ 1], chemical formula C15H24N2O, molecular weight 248.36.MAT with a variety of pharmacological effects, such as: anti-bacterial anti-inflammatory, antipyretic and analgesic, expectorant asthma, cardiac diuretic, anti-arrhythmia, anti-liver fibrosis, hepatitis prevention, anti-tumor. Cancer is a serious harm to human health, disease, through efforts of several generations of medical workers, while being controlled by chemotherapy, tumor growth, but existing drug side effects of chemical drugs, causing a great burden to patients. Therefore, with anti- tumor effect, less side effects of drug-MAT, as the current hot topic. In this paper recent MAT inhibit tumor cell proliferation and induced apoptosis of tumor cells the situation further elaboration. 1 matrine inhibit tumor cell proliferation MAT can effectively inhibit tumor cell proliferation. Confirmed by the MTT method, with the MAT concentration of 0 ~ 0.5 mg mL-1 double, HT29 colorectal cancer cell proliferation inhibition rate increased gradually, in the 0.5 mg mL-1 reached maximum (86.69 + -2.38%, IC50 of the MAT concentration of 0.23 mg mL-1, in the 1.0 mg mL-1 ? inhibition rate decreased slightly, suggesting that MAT in a certain range of concentration of HT29 cell proliferation dose - relations [2]. proliferating cell antigen (PCNA is essential in the process of DNA synthesis DNA polymerase auxiliary material factor, inhibit its expression decreased proliferation of tumor cells [3], alpha-fetoprotein (AFP also could promote proliferation of tumor cells effect.
